Skip to content →

Category: real time web

Stigmergy: Writing is a Real-Time Gesture

surrealism_escher

My notebook is filling up with musings on the real-time web. I keep trying to boil things down to the simplest formulation, the simplest expression of why the Network is moving into a real-time mode. It’s more difficult than one would imagine to create a palatable reduction. While we can apply Occam’s razor at a certain level, so much flavor is lost when the particular is replaced with the abstraction.

Occam’s razor states that the explanation of any phenomenon should make as few assumptions as possible, eliminating those that make no difference in the observable predictions of the explanatory hypothesis or theory. The principle is often expressed in Latin as the lex parsimoniae (translating to the law of parsimony, law of economy or law of succinctness). When competing hypotheses are equal in other respects, the principle recommends selection of the hypothesis that introduces the fewest assumptions and postulates the fewest entities while still sufficiently answering the question.

When the web was an exercise in reading, there was no need for real-time. The professional infrastructure of writing and publishing didn’t require much change in the move from offline to online. There was a bright line between professionally produced writing and the amateur personal home page. The pace of publication was a function of the competition between professional writing organizations. The reading of professionally produced writing has always been a distributed affair. A scarce number of writers produce writing for the abundant population of readers. Economics and value ensue from these kinds of ratios.

Search engines are largely based on the traditional economic model of the production of writing. What is returned for a search query should not only be what you’re looking for, but should be authoritative on the subject. Historically we’ve associated the kind of writing product emitted from the professional writing and publishing infrastructure as the most authoritative. While there’s not an explicit provenance, there is an implicit one based on the gesture of the citation link.

As originally conceived, the world wide web was a read-write environment. But clearly the two gestures did not occupy equivalent environments. Reading required a computer, web browser and a connection; writing required so much more. This difference in friction determined the early patterns of development for the Network. To some extent it also deferred the disruption of the established writing and publishing infrastructure.

Writing existed on the Network, but it was contained in the backwaters of the UseNet, Mailing List and the BBS. Real-time writing was limited to instant messenger, internet relay chat and the UNIX talk application. Isolated networks like the Plato System provided a highly sophisticated read-write environment that modeled many of the challenges that today’s Network is confronting.

Reducing the friction in writing to the Network, and here I’m referring to the world wide web, really began with the advent of widely available blogging software. This movement was accelerated by Facebook, MySpace, Twitter, FriendFeed and others. Twitter, in particular, lowered the level of friction to almost zero. This is why a person can now write about what they had for lunch and publish it to the Network. Each of these services is a read-write social environment with public and private publication/broadcast modes. On the level of public gestures, they provide the same level of connectivity as any other public node on the Network.

So let’s loop back to the real-time web. It’s simply the gesture of writing, of making a mark on the Network, that has necessitated the move to real time. But here when we speak of writing, it is a different writing. We don’t refer to the industrially produced writing product created for mass consumption. Instead we refer to making a mark, a gesture, in a dynamic networked environment. The rather clumsy word Stigmergy has been used to draw a circle around some of these ideas.

Stigmergy is a mechanism of spontaneous, indirect coordination between agents or actions, where the trace left in the environment by an action stimulates the performance of a subsequent action, by the same or a different agent. Stigmergy is a form of self-organization. It produces complex, apparently intelligent structures, without need for any planning, control, or even communication between the agents. As such it supports efficient collaboration between extremely simple agents, who lack any memory, intelligence or even awareness of each other.

It is derived from the Greek words stigma (mark, sign) and ergon (work, action), and captures the notion that an agent’s actions leave signs in the environment, signs that it and other agents sense and that determine and incite their subsequent actions

It’s the gesture that necessitates the real-time web. Through public gestures, we make marks in the environment that others can sense and to which they can respond. The latency in the Network needs to be low enough for a flow to occur. The time of the real-time web is a technical speed that enables this flow of marks, traces, actions, gestures to dynamically connect to other marks, traces, actions and gestures in an ongoing loop and become visible to a micro-community that defines the larger emergent social objects.

Writing, in this sense of the word, is no longer about something. It is the thing itself.

One Comment

Fragments to Multitask by…

octopus-info1

Some short fragments on the idea of multitasking. In the frame of the task, the thing to be done owns the attention of the doer. The doer’s attention is released when the task is done. The idea of multitasking is to engage with a portfolio of tasks, rapidly switching attention among tasks, or initiating actions that affect more than one task. The critique of multitasking states that the energy expended on switching and re-engaging among tasks lowers overall productivity. The comparative case is a set of tasks done sequentially with a singular focus. The design of the comparison begs the question about the value of what is learned in process. If the strategy, goal and tasks are static and nothing learned in process will change them, then there may be an optimal sequence to complete tasks. On the other hand, if the information released through engagement with the portfolio of tasks dynamically affects strategy and goals, then the early uncovering of both known and unknown unknowns provides better overall visibility. However, generally, in a corporate setting, strategy and goals are not responsive to the task. The pecking order doesn’t allow information transfer in that direction, especially with top down management styles that neutralize the bottom-up approach by championing it.

The other frame in which multitasking finds itself is in the behavior of rapid switching among electronic media inputs. The critique here is that our attention spans have been shortened and by virtue of the new media environment. Reading a long novel, or some other activity, that requires sustained attention over a long period is thought to be on the way out. We’re only interested in the highlights.

The operational assumption is that consumption of narratives is a process in which an individual starts at the beginning, goes to the end and then stops. Deviation from that model provides evidence of dysfunction, an inability to concentrate attention. Empirical observations show individuals engaging for short bursts and then moving on to the next thing. The short engagement is thought to be a response to the flood of information. Nothing can be fully engaged, so everything is engaged at its most shallow, in a summary form. The depth of the narrative product is untouched. Imagine a person ordering 12 completely different dinners and only having a taste of each course. The equivalent of 1 dinner is consumed, and 11 dinners wasted.

It was in listening to a recording of Tyler Cowen in conversation with Russ Roberts that the bit was flipped for me. By simply looking from the reverse angle, the pieces fall into place. The narrative is also on the side of the individual. Cowen posits that individuals have long running narratives for which they collect fragments of information. Perhaps you’re a fan of a baseball team, a particular musician or a kind of dog. The ocean of information and the multiplication of sources is a welcome addition to the environment. Tracking a favorite musician through the ocean of information on the Network creates an efficient filter. Tracking other people who track this musician creates a  micro-community of interest and extends the reach and focus of an individual.

What looks like multitasking turns out to be a single task executed across multiple media sources. What might look like a lack of focus and a short attention span is simply a relentless filter throwing out fragments that don’t enhance the internal narrative. The new media environment affords the possibility, and significantly reduces the cost of, productive research. The connections formed among these diverse sources loop back into the Network as a new node in a virtuous circle.

In an environment of scarcity, narratives might be savored— the story eagerly consumed from the ‘once upon a time’ to the ‘they lived happily every after.’ In an environment of abundance, the rare narrative is the one you’re building for yourself. The one built from the abundance of material uncovered through the Network.

Comments closed

Liner Notes For The Gillmor Gang: Dynamic from Both Sides of the Glass

robertscoble-moustache

At the outset the frame of defacement is fitted for the conversation. Google’s SideWiki opens the door to an exploration of free speech, owned speech, unadulterated speech, graffiti, the Network as place and home, and what it is to write and read. Of course, the conversation isn’t really about SideWiki at all. Let’s start our exploration with writing.

A text is always already situated within a network of intertextuality. While we think we “have our say,” we assemble our sentences from an ocean of influences and predecessors. The connections stretch out back into history and as it tumbles out, our writing becomes fodder for the next person with something to say. Our writing and speech are never solely ours. The difference is that within the Network, the connections can be made visible. SideWiki, Disqus and Echo all aggregate and surface textual connections. Just as I might cut two related stories from two different newspapers and put them in a single manila folder.

duchamp-LHOOQ

The aggregated view exposes the edges of each piece—it’s that juxtaposition that activates the points of contention, the volatile elements of meaning, the interesting bits. To some extent, this is what we do when incorporate citations or quotations into our writing. We expose the fragmentary edges of a text to our commentary.

We like to talk about a two-way web, or a read/write web— but we still conceive of this as a half-duplex transmission. The revolution seems to be in the ever broader distribution of writing. We’ve yet to understand a full-duplex read/write— a writing that is also reading; and a reading that is also writing. The same pencil both writes and reads. McLuhan talked about this transition in terms of the old media becoming the content of the new media.

kanye_scriptingnews

The act of reading is re-writing. The text is torn, ruptured and cut to make room for the commentary, associations, orthogonal meanderings, debate, and dialogue. Reading is always already all this. Writing itself could be called a form of close reading. Sometimes there’s ink in the pen, other times we let the thoughts fade away. We even employ Tmesis to insert our commentary into the middle of a word, for example: I abso-bloody-lutely have the right look at your website using Google’s SideWiki.

Roland Barthes describes how we read to create a more pleasurable engagement with the text in his short book: ‘The Pleasure of the Text:’

…we do not read everything with the same intensity of reading; a rhythm is established, casual, unconcerned with the integrity of the text; our very avidity for knowledge impels us to skim or to skip certain passages (anticipated as “boring”) in order to get more quickly to the warmer parts of the anecdote (which are always its articulations: whatever furthers the solution of the riddle, descriptions, explanations, analyses, conversations; doing so, we resemble a spectator in a nightclub who climbs onto the stage and speeds up the dancer’s striptease, tearing off her clothing, but in the same order, that is: on the one hand respecting and on the other hastening episodes of the ritual (like a priest gulping down his Mass). Tmesis, source or figure of pleasure, here confronts two prosaic edges with one another; it sets what is useful to a knowledge of the secret against what is useless to such knowledge; tmesis is a seam or flaw resulting from a simple principle of functionality; it does not occur at the level of the structure of languages but only a the moment of their consumption; the author cannot predict tmesis: he cannot choose to write what will not be read. And yet, it is the very rhythm of what is read and what is not read that creates the pleasure of the great narratives: has anyone ever read Proust, Balzac, War and Peace, word for word? (Proust’s good fortune: from one reading to the next, we never skip the same passages.)

The question of reading as re-writing reaches its pinnacle with the transition from quotation to the practice of superimposition. For instance, imagine a program that alters the contents of a browser through adding new layers based on a personal context— I remix on the fly, in real time. Perhaps for every image of Robert Scoble that loads into my browser, a mustache layer is added to the appropriate spot in the image. If I found this to be a valuable or amusing way to consume the web— I have every right to do so. We saw something like this with the recent Kanye West site rewriting. A very amusing way to view the web. The Medium is the Remix:

The Network is becoming dynamic from both sides of the glass. Web servers connected to data stores created the possibility of dynamic pages at the server level. When combined with AJAX techniques, the dynamic set of pages becomes a viewport into which various dynamic data resources are called. A form of personalization can be created from the server’s data store based on the assignment of a unique identity to the user. But as far as this stack of techniques has come from the flat HTML page, it’s still a server-centric stack of technologies and techniques. It’s dynamic from the server’s side of the glass.

It’s here that the actual topic of discussion begins to emerge: the possibility of a dynamism from the user’s side of the glass. Perhaps we begin by painting mustaches on Robert Scoble, but we quickly move to the creation of a personal context that superimposes our purposes on to the web that passes through the browser viewport.

The technologies that make a dynamic web possible from the user’s side of the glass are already well under way. The Firefox greasemonkey plugin exposed the potential of reading/writing browser viewport content. The information card, the selector, KNS and the action card make up the foundational elements of a new ecosystem for the user’s side of the glass. Here’s Craig Burton:

Web augmentation is an incredible phenomenon that we are just beginning to understand and use. There is a spectrum of tools available to accomplish various levels of augmentation. I only talk about two of those here. Greasemonkey and Action Cards.

I stand by my position that Action Card web augmentation changes everything. And that greasemonkey—at its most lofty view—is a mere harbinger of the real thing. Greasemonkey lets you do basic web augmentation with lots of potential problems and drawbacks.

Action Cards—the combination of the selector-based information card, KNS, and cloud-based data is elegant, well thought out, and well architected capable of making long lasting significant changes to the Internet.

Phil Windley provides the example of looking at Amazon.com search results with a superimposition of an indicator telling the user whether a particular book is available at a local library. The personal context might be: whatever I’m looking at, when a book is mentioned, let me know if it’s available at my local library. I might be entitled to discounts based on membership in an organization or club. That context could be made visible when I shop online. The potential for the mobile web is even greater.

The value of dynamism from both the client and server side on the image in the browser’s viewport has yet to be fully understood or imagined. We barely have the language to talk about it. The October 1st Gillmor Gang attempts to start a discussion about users writing to the browser from the client’s side of the glass.

We end, perhaps, where we began, with Windley’s Bill of Rights:

I claim the right to mash-up, remix, annotate, augment, and otherwise modify Web content for my purposes in my browser using any tool I choose and I extend to everyone else that same privilege.

Of course, rights are one thing and capability entirely another. That object floating in the glass between the server and the client is about to become an entirely new kind of collaboration.

3 Comments

The Silo & The Pipe: Doc Searls gets Venezuelan

celebrity-smoking-andy

It’s a rare thing that I read a Doc Searls post and start shaking my head half way through. The recent $100 million investment in Twitter, bringing their valuation to $1 billion, has unleashed  a torrent of criticism. Driving my daughter to school the other day, I heard an “analyst” on NPR chirp that Twitter couldn’t be worth $1 billion because it was just a fad, that people might stop using it tomorrow and the bottom would fall out. If using Twitter were a random activity that returned no value, I suppose that could be true. Just as people could decide to stop going to the movies, stop eating pizza or stop listening to “analysts” on NPR. If the value of something is disregarded at the start, it’s rather difficult to speak sincerely of valuation.

SiloAndOldBuildings

Searls’s criticism is a reprise of the open source silo meme. The drumbeat for the nationalization of Twitter has re-emerged. The capitalist pigs at Twitter have chosen to build a business rather than contribute their technology to the open source technology commons. Praise is sung for linux, rss, email and http. If only Twitter would see the light and release what they have to benefit the common good. Twitter’s business is just lumber from which other software developers should be allowed to create value. The complaint is that because Twitter is neither open nor decentralized, it has created an intractable engineering problem and does not contribute to the greater good of the web.

I would contend that Twitter is both open and distributed. Its characterization as a silo misses the point. Rather than using the silo as a criteria for openness, what if we look instead to the pipe. In the Unix command line, the standard output can be piped to the standard input of a new filter. Some very complex forms of processing can be created by chaining together a series of filters and piping data through it. The “chainability” of the javascript library Jquery is another good example of this model. The critique of the silo is its lack of interoperability, you can’t pipe to or from it.

ceci-nest-pas-un-pipe--rene-magritte

Now, let’s look at Twitter. Can you pipe messages to Twitter? Can you pipe messages from Twitter? There was a time when I used Identi.ca as a primary micromessaging client. I typed messages into the Identi.ca web client and they entered the local pool, then I piped them to FriendFeed, where they also entered that ecosystem, FriendFeed sent them to Twitter, and Twitter sent them to Facebook. Examining this relay chain could you say that Twitter is a silo that owns my messages? Each of these venues represents a slightly different social graph and has a different tool set with which to display, prioritize and filter my messages within the context of the local graph. Twitter and Facebook are simply the most successful venues with which to read and write micro-messages (formerly called status messages). Google reader shares, SMS messages, Blog entries, et cetera can all be piped in and out of Twitter. Or if one prefers, Twitter can be left out of the chain entirely.

The mind share that Twitter and Facebook have built can’t be nationalized and distributed as lumber for a hypothetical socialist realist distributed micro-messaging ecosystem. If one is truly interested in open, look to the pipe, not the silo. Certainly there’s work that needs to be done on the pipe itself. Issues around real time, rate limiting, identity, social graphs, micro-communities, activity stream formats and track are all very important. But the real time stream environment is already here and operational. Many in the open source crowd are just rewinding the VCR and replaying the last battle. Steve Ballmer summed it up nicely in his interview with Mike Arrington, “we want to be first, best and interoperable.” Even Microsoft has embraced the pipe.

14 Comments